Condensation is a common occurrence on double-glazed windows when temperatures fall at night, and the air vapour condenses on cold surfaces. Condensation can occur on any surface below the dewpoint. Condensation can be a problem especially if it occurs on double glazed windows near me-glazed windows. It causes the glass to become foggy and makes it difficult to see.

The only way to repair a glass that is misting is to replace the sealed unit. It can be costly however it is less expensive than replacing the whole window. A new sealed unit also comes with a guarantee.

Double glazing is a fantastic way to increase the insulation of your home and help reduce your energy costs. However, there is a problem that can arise called condensation between the glass panes. A crack in the hermetic sealing allows moisture to enter the sealed unit. This causes the glass to turn translucent and white after a certain period of time. Request a quote on the repair of your window from a reputable and experienced installer. This will ensure that the issue is properly fixed and won't happen again in the future.

While some may attempt to solve the issue themselves by drilling a hole in the spacer bar and either blowing warm air into it or placing silica crystals in it the spacer bar, it is generally better to seek advice from a professional. The reason for this is that these techniques only work temporarily and if the underlying issue is not addressed the misty window will resurface. You should also find an expert tradesperson who has experience in repairs to double-glazing.

The hermetic seal is usually the cause of a misted double-glazed window. This is where the seal around the edges of the sealed unit has deteriorated and allows humidity to pass between the glass panes. However, this doesn't mean that you require windows replaced, since the frame is able to remain in place.

The most commonly used solution for a misted window is to replace the sealed unit, which is much cheaper than replacing the entire window. It is also an excellent opportunity to upgrade the glass to energy-efficient glass that is A-rated to save money on heating bills.
